Dundas Partners LLP Reduces Stake in Badger Meter, Inc.

Institutional investor trims position in scientific instruments company by over 90%

Published on Mar. 9, 2026

Dundas Partners LLP, an investment management firm, decreased its stake in Badger Meter, Inc. (NYSE:BMI) by 90.8% during the third quarter, according to a recent SEC filing. The firm now owns just 773 shares of the scientific and technical instruments company, down from a previous holding of 7,671 shares.

Why it matters

Badger Meter is a leading manufacturer of water meters and flow control solutions for municipal and industrial utilities. The reduction in Dundas Partners' position could signal a shift in investor sentiment around the company's prospects, though the overall institutional ownership remains high at over 89%.
